One of the ideas I had was to bring mini trees to nursing home residents. I have seen so many empty rooms and it is sad that they have no decorations or things to remind them of home. I go to the thrift stores a lot. You would be surprised at how many cheap mini trees they have and some are already decorated. If you sew, walker bags are a great idea to make and give to residents. Mini quilts are another quick and homey idea that they can use to warm up those cold sterile rooms. Or a lap quilt for those in wheel chairs. This year I am planning on spending more time quilting and making lap quilts for the residents.
